Eliminar páginas de un PDF a través de Java

Elimine páginas de un documento PDF con Aspose.PDF para la biblioteca Java

Cómo eliminar páginas de un PDF con Java

Elimine páginas de un PDF con Aspose.PDF para Java. Para proteger la información privada, es posible que tenga que eliminar páginas o secciones que contengan datos confidenciales antes de compartir el documento con otras personas. Los archivos PDF de gran tamaño pueden resultar engorrosos de compartir o almacenar. La eliminación de páginas ayuda a reducir el tamaño del archivo, lo que facilita su transmisión o archivado. Además, la eliminación de páginas agiliza el documento y elimina las repeticiones innecesarias. Un documento puede contener páginas con errores o información desactualizada. La eliminación de estas páginas mejora la calidad general del documento. Al eliminar páginas, los usuarios pueden navegar más fácilmente por un PDF y garantizar que encuentren rápidamente la información que necesitan sin tener que desplazarse por el contenido irrelevante. Al eliminar páginas de un PDF, es importante utilizar un editor o software de PDF fiable para garantizar que el documento resultante siga siendo preciso y sin errores. La biblioteca Aspose.PDF para Java puede eliminar páginas de un PDF en unos pocos pasos. Para eliminar la página, utilizaremos la API Aspose.PDF para Java, que es una API de conversión rica en funciones, potente y fácil de usar para la plataforma Java. Puedes descargar su última versión directamente desde Maven e instalarla en tu proyecto basado en Maven añadiendo las siguientes configuraciones a la pom.xml.

Repository

<repository>
    <id>AsposeJavaAPI</id>
    <name>Aspose Java AP</name>
    <url>https://releases.aspose.com/java/repo/</url>
</repository>

Dependency

<dependency>
<groupId>com.aspose</groupId>
<artifactId>aspose-pdf</artifactId>
<version>version of aspose-pdf API</version>
</dependency>

Eliminar página del PDF mediante Java


Necesita Aspose.PDF for Java para probar el código en su entorno.

  1. Abra el documento existente.

  2. Eliminar una página en particular.

  3. Guarde el PDF de salida con el métodoGuardar.

El fragmento de código Java proporcionado muestra cómo eliminar una página determinada de un documento PDF mediante la biblioteca Aspose.PDF. En primer lugar, debes abrir un documento PDF existente llamado ‘DeleteParticularPage.pdf’. A continuación, borra una página concreta del documento PDF. Guarde el documento PDF actualizado en el directorio especificado con el nuevo nombre de archivo «DeleteParticularPage_out.pdf».

Eliminar páginas del PDF

Este código de ejemplo muestra cómo eliminar páginas de un PDF: Java


    // Open document
    Document pdfDocument = new Document(_dataDir + "sample.pdf");

    // Delete a particular page
    pdfDocument.getPages().delete(2);

    _dataDir = _dataDir + "DeleteParticularPage_out.pdf";
    // Save updated PDF
    pdfDocument.save(_dataDir);